Labs of the Future competition

The Medicines Manufacturing Labs of the Future competition is opening on 13 April 2026

Innovate UK will invest up to £7.5 million to support the development and adoption of digital, automated, data-driven and robotic technologies to accelerate pharmaceutical process development and manufacturing.

This competition aims to

  • drive the commercialisation of digital and automated medicines manufacturing innovation
  • use data, AI or robotics to improve productivity, reduce time‑to‑patient and free scientists for higher‑value work
  • increase the adoption of automation, digital and robotics technologies across manufacturing and development
  • build workforce skills to support the effective use of these technologies
  • help launch or accelerate new and improved products, processes and services

Organisations in the UK can apply if they are involved in digital, automated or robotics‑led medicines manufacturing innovation and are able to deliver an eligible project within the scope of the competition.

This includes UK‑registered businesses, research organisations, and consortia working on laboratory automation, digital twins, advanced process control, or other technologies that support ‘labs of the future’ and improve productivity, sustainability, or time‑to‑patient in medicines manufacturing.

The deadline for applications is 11am on Wednesday 27 May 2026.

Briefing event

To help potential applicants understand the scope and expectations of the competition, a dedicated briefing event is taking place online, on 17 April 2026 from 11am to midday.

Innovate UK Business Connect will lead this session to explain timelines, the aims of the call, the eligibility criteria and how to prepare a strong application.
